River Out of Eden

by Richard Dawkins

"Many of you have asked me what books and authors have inspired me. In honor of #WorldBookDay, here they are: River Out of Eden by @RichardDawkins The Lessons of History by Will & Ariel Durant The Hero With A Thousand Faces by Joseph Campbell From the lessons of history by the greatest historians to the forces of evolution, and the journey of overcoming obstacles, these books have changed my perspective forever. #books #principles #worldbookday"

1929: Inside the Greatest Crash in Wall Street History โ€” and How It Shattered a Nation

by Andrew Ross Sorkin

"Last week I had a great conversation with @andrewrsorkin about his great new book, 1929: Inside the Greatest Crash in Wall Street History โ€” and How It Shattered a Nation. In it we explored the ways in which "history rhymes", what we can learn from the cause-effect relationships that drive debt bubbles and crashes, and what is relevant now. If you're interested in hearing us discuss what some of the lessons of history are that are especially relevant today, you can hear our conversation here. I also can highly recommend his book which is thoroughly entertaining, educational, and provides a helpful perspective for thinking about what's now happening and what to do about it.
